Bachelor’s Student Diversity

In the most recent graduating class, 18% of fine & studio arts bachelor’s degrees went to men and 82% went to women.

Jessup University gender breakdown of Fine & Studio Arts Bachelor's degree grads The largest share of fine & studio arts bachelor’s degree graduates at Jessup University were White. Approximately 82% of graduates fell into this category.
